Very good quality tonkotsu ramen. Broth was thick and creamy as it should be, and the chashu was very soft and tasty. Egg was also done perfectly, which is very rare for ramen restaurants in EU! House lemonades were good but not special, we've had better. We tried both the lychee and kumquat. I preferred the kumquat and my husband preferred the lychee upon tasting both. Jasmine green tea was also very good. Definitely recommend this place and make sure to make a reservation. Note: a few days prior to eating at this restaurant, I already did an order from them thru lieferando. I really have to credit them as they had the best packaging for food delivery I've had. I'm very impressed at how they've secured the ramen broth to not have any spills and they've separated the broth and the noodles/toppings to not cause these to become saggy during transport. I've also tried their ebi tempura and karaage and these too were well packaged and everything was extremely delicious!

Mmmm, came here alone, had sashimi as a starter, wagyu ramen as main course and mochi as dessert. First off, service ultra nice and polite, as expected. Portions on the smaller side, getting just the main course would not have been sufficient for an adult male. Food arrived very fast. Details Starter Sashimi was very tasty, served on ice in an appealing manner. Ramen Wagyu Ramen was very good, the beef was medium rare and flavorful. The other toppings were all well prepared. The broth was rich and played well into the ingredients. The noodles were very tasty also. Dessert The mochi were served with mini marshmallows and raspberry sirup. The combination worked well. Overall a great place to have a relaxed meal, definitely better than some other ramen places nearby.

Very conveniently located place with a very authentic flair. There's not more than 10 tables so ordering a table in advance makes sense. The service was lovely too! The ramen was great, really recommend it -- same for the homemade ice tea. We only shared one sushi roll and it was nice but nothing too extravagant or mind-blowing here. Solid sushi and ramen without any frills. However, the prices are a bit high (16-18€ for ramen and 12€ for a California roll with 8 slim pieces) - for that price I would expect something more refined. Note the place is located in a basement so not wheelchair accessible.
